For exporting into Excel, <apex:page standardCOntroller="objectName" contentType="application/vnd.ms-excel#YourFileName.xls" > - How to export data in Excel or PDF format using Visualforce (https://help.salesforce.com/apex/HTViewSolution?id=000003176)
